There’s no Birthday Q&A with Steve this year but he did post a message at Fan Asylum
I would like to thank everyone for their support on the recent ebay charity auctions we’ve had and also – Thank you so very much for all the birthday well wishes on my 53rd birthday—(hehe).
Look what came just in time for my birthday! Thanks to all of you for making “Don’t Stop Believin” the biggest selling classic rock digital download track! All the very best to you and yours,
Steve Perry
